CVE-2017-14623 is a high-severity vulnerability rated 8.1/10 on the CVSS scale. In the ldap.v2 (aka go-ldap) package through 2.5.0 for Go, an attacker may be able to login with an empty password. This issue affects an application using this package if these conditions are met: (1) it relies only on the return error of the Bind function call to determine whether a user is authorized (i.e., a nil return value is interpreted as successful authorization) and (2) it is used with an LDAP server allowing unauthenticated bind.. EPSS estimates a 1.67%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
